Bangin' Audio Recorder Review - Features, Pricing, and Use Cases
Bangin’ Audio Recorder is a desktop audio recording software offering multi-track recording, noise reduction, and real-time monitoring, suitable for musicians and podcasters on Windows and macOS.
What is Bangin’ Audio Recorder?
Bangin’ Audio Recorder is a desktop application designed for high-fidelity audio recording and editing. It caters to musicians, podcasters, and audio professionals who need a reliable and intuitive tool to capture sound with minimal latency and high clarity. The software supports multiple input sources and offers basic editing features to streamline the audio production workflow.
Key Features of Bangin’ Audio Recorder
Multi-Track Recording
Record multiple audio sources simultaneously for complex projects.
Real-Time Monitoring
Listen to your input live with low latency to ensure quality capture.
Noise Reduction
Built-in tools to minimize background noise and enhance clarity.
Flexible Export Options
Save recordings in WAV, MP3, or FLAC formats for various uses.
User-Friendly Interface
Intuitive controls designed for quick learning and efficient workflow.
Pros and Cons of Bangin’ Audio Recorder
Pros
- Easy to use interface suitable for beginners
- Supports high-quality multi-track recording
- Affordable pricing with a free tier
- Real-time monitoring reduces recording errors
Cons
- Advanced features locked behind subscription
- Limited language support (English only)
- No mobile or web app versions available

Audacity
Audacity is a free, open-source audio editing software that supports multi-track recording, editing, and effects processing for music and podcast production.

GarageBand
GarageBand is a free digital audio workstation by Apple that enables users to create, record, and edit music and podcasts on Mac and iOS devices using virtual instruments, loops, and multi-track recording.
